During the study, patients have relapses of the fever at an instantaneous rate of 1.85% per month. What is the probability that a given patient

a) will have a relapse within the three months needed for the study of Pande's treatment?

b) will have a relapse sometime in the second six months?

c) will have no relapse in the first 6 months?

d) will have a relapse in the seond year, knowing that no relapse occured in the first year?
